Removable sharps device for accessing a portal reservoir

A portal access device that is adapted to provide long term access to a port implanted in a patient has two major components, an infuser assembly and a safety needle insertion device. The infuser assembly has an infuser housing that can be configured into a specific shape, for example a dome. A blunt cannula is attached to and extends downwardly from the underside of the infuser housing. Also connected to the infuser housing, preferably at a side thereof, is a tubing or catheter. The safety needle inserter assembly has a base having a proximal portion that is configured to form fit over the infuser housing. At the distal portion of the base uprights are provided so that a second end of an arm, to which first end a needle or a sharp cannula is connected, may be movably and hingedly connected to the base. The sharp cannula extends from the underside of the proximal end of the arm and passes through the base by way of a bore formed at the proximal portion of the base. The bore is defined between an opening at the underside of the base and an opening at the upper surface of the base. Locking mechanisms are provided at the base uprights and the distal end of the arm so that when the arm is moved away from the base, and as the distal end of the arm pivots about the uprights, the respective locking mechanisms provided at the arm and the base would coact to lock the arm in place, to thereby maintain the tip of the needle within the bore formed in the base. To use, the safety needle inserter is placed over the infuser assembly, with the sharp cannula extending through the infuser housing and axially mating with the blunt cannula of the infuser assembly, but with the tip of the sharp cannula protruding beyond the tip of the blunt cannula. The combined needle inserter/infuser assembly is pressed down onto the skin surface of the patient so that the combination sharp/blunt cannulas penetrate the patient and puncture the self-sealing septum of a portal reservoir implanted in the patient. Once the safety needle inserter is removed from the infuser assembly, with the infuser housing septum being self-sealing, a closed fluid communication path is established between the portal reservoir and a fluid store that may be connected to the catheter of the infuser assembly. Long term access of the implanted portal reservoir is thereby achieved.

Automated strontium-rubidium infusion system

This invention relates to medical engineering, in particular, to means of automation of the process of generating a diagnostic solution from a radionuclide strontium-rubidium generator and performing of remote controlled infusion, with automatic control over the key characteristics of the process. The automated strontium-rubidium infusion system comprises a container with eluent, a strontium-rubidium generator with a filter and a pressure sensor at the input, an eluate infusion unit, which are connected by means of a transporting system provided with pipes and two three-way valves, radioactivity measuring means and a control and operating unit. Here, an eluent container is connected to a syringe pump via the first and second ports of the first three-way valve, the first port of the second three-way valve is connected with pipes via the second filter to the eluate infusion unit, and the second port is connected to a waste receptacle. The system additionally comprises the third and fourth three-way valves, the first and second air bubbles detectors are connected to the control and operating unit connected with a computer, where the third three-way valve is connected with its first and second ports via pipes to the third port of the first three-way valve and the input of the strontium-rubidium generator, respectively. The generator output is connected to the first port of the fourth three-way valve, where the third port of the third valve and the second port of the fourth valve are connected with a pipe, the first air bubbles detector is placed on the pipeline between the eluent container and the first port of the first valve, and the second air bubbles detector is placed on the pipeline between the third ports of the fourth and second valves.

Automatic assembly machine for infusion apparatus

The invention provides an automatic assembly machine for an infusion apparatus, and belongs to the technical field of medicinal instruments. The automatic assembly machine solves the problem of low automation degree of the conventional infusion apparatus assembly machine. The automatic assembly machine for the infusion apparatus comprises a frame, wherein the frame is glidingly connected with a feeding sliding table; a feeding driving mechanism is arranged between the frame and the feeding sliding table; two sides of the feeding sliding table are fixedly provided with a plurality of pairs of clamping stations distributed opposite; the inlet end of the feeding sliding table is provided with an infusion long tube feeding device; one side of the feeding sliding table is sequentially providedwith a flow box assembly device, a switching wheel assembly device, an infusion short tube assembly device and a filter assembly device; the other side of the feeding sliding table is sequentially provided with a dropping bottle assembly device, a two-way tube assembly device, an infusion medium tube assembly device and a bottle inserting needle assembly device; and the outlet end of the feeding sliding table is also provided with an unloading device for taking the assembled infusion apparatus assembly out of the clamping station. The automatic assembly machine for the infusion apparatus has high positioning accuracy, accurate clamping position and high automation degree.

Automatic control transfusion device and automatic control method thereof

The invention relates to the technical field of medical equipment, and in particular relates to an automatic control transfusion device and an automatic control method thereof. The automatic control transfusion device comprises a transfusion system and an automatic control system, wherein the transfusion system comprises a hanging support, transfusion bags and a transfusion apparatus; and the automatic control system comprises a force sensor, an on-off control device and a control unit. The method comprises the following steps of: detecting weights of the transfusion bags, calculating the liquid remaining quantity according to the weights of the transfusion bags, cutting off a transfusion pipeline and giving an alarm when the liquid remaining quantity is less than a threshold value. The automatic control transfusion device and the automatic control method thereof, disclosed by the invention, have the advantages that: the alarm can be given early and the transfusion pipeline can be automatically cut off when the liquid is going to drip off; the automatic switchover between the transfusion bags can be controlled; manual operation of medical workers is not needed; and the alarm adopts a plurality of types such as sound, light and the like, different alarm sounds and lights can be set according to different situations, the reliability is strong and the transfusion safety can be fully guaranteed.

Transfusion monitor and transfusion monitoring system based on cloud service

The invention provides a transfusion monitor. The transfusion monitor comprises a shell, a fluid amount collecting and controlling device, a WIFI (Wireless Fidelity) communication module and a power supply management module, wherein the fluid amount collecting and controlling device, the WIFI communication module and the power supply management module are respectively arranged on the shell. The fluid amount collecting and controlling device is used for collecting relevant parameters in a transfusion device, and obtaining the dripping speed and residual liquid measure by the relevant parameters so as to obtain the residual time of the transfusion, realize the prediction on the transfusion completing time and achieve an early warning aim. The invention further provides a transfusion monitoring system based on a cloud service which comprises a transfusion monitor, a wireless receiving and dispatching module, a nurse station computer group, a cloud server and a patient terminal, wherein the transfusion monitor is used for transmitting monitoring information collected by the transfusion motor to the nurse station computer group through the wireless receiving and dispatching module, the nurse station computer group is used for transmitting the monitoring information to the cloud server, and the patient terminal and the nurse station computer group can visit the cloud server to obtain the monitoring information.
